U.S. government information

Noel Memorial Library at LSUS participates in the Federal Depository Library Program and receives a selection of the items distributed by the U.S. Government's Printing Office.  Generally these items are publications from U.S. Government agencies and are shelved on the first floor of the Library--searchable via the library's catalog.

In addition, Noel Memorial Library is a member of the Louisiana State Documents Depository Program. As a complete depository, we receive one copy of all public documents distributed by the state government.  Louisiana Documents are also shelved on first floor and are searchable via the library’s catalog.
